#662328 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#662328 is composed of 40% red, 13.7%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.7%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 355.5 degrees, a saturation of 48.9% and a lightness of 26.9%. #662328 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c4650 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#662328

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0506 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#662328

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464343 is the less saturated color, while #86030d is the most saturated one.
